Measuring Errors’ Spectrum of the Artillery Radar Stations

The simulation analysis of the measuring errors of the artillery radar stations is presented in this paper. This analysis enables the proper designing of the smoothing filters of the data for the ballistic module and determination of the components of the velocity of the target. They are derivatives of the signals representing coordinates of the target, and as such, can introduce huge errors during computations of derivatives.
